Programme Structure
This programme consists of three terms (10 weeks each) and a dissertation-focus term (12 weeks).
Teaching takes place Monday to Saturday, during morning, afternoon or evening sessions.
Modules
- Principles of Maritime and Shipping Management
- International Law of the Sea
- Marine Geography and Oceanography
- Port and Ship Cargo Operations and Management
- The Law of Carriage of Goods by Sea
- Marine Insurance
- Chartering
- Marine Environment and Pollution
- Research Methods
- Dissertation
The modules of the MBA in Maritime and Shipping Management are offered via a blended learning method. Students attend the online modules via the Uninettuno University platform and the Residential face-to-face sessions at the BSBI campus in Hamburg.
As part of the online modules, students will have the opportunity to attend extracurricular on-campus seminars and to access the online versions of the modules they study on campus.

Learning Outcomes
Graduates will be able to:
- Demonstrate knowledge and understanding in the field of shipping and maritime management, structure and operations;
- Describe the functions of shipping companies, analyse daily running costs and understand dry cargo and tanker markets;
- Identify the regulatory and legal shipping environment
- Demonstrate knowledge of International law, including sources of the law, coastal state and flag state jurisdiction, environmental protection and freedom of navigation;
- Describe the responsibilities of the parties involved with the transportation of goods and understand the main clauses of a charter party that describe the responsibilities of the parties involved;
- Identify and explain the context, challenges and opportunities involved in the formulation and implementation of shipping and maritime management policy;
- Understand the nature of marine insurance, the importance it holds in trade and commerce and demonstrate the basic concepts of marine insurance law.
